Transaction fb34580a7945733235762b4ffb5113ef453c5448bebf12bd522d720fd37c0bce
2 Input
2 Outputs
- fb34580a7945733235762b4ffb5113ef453c5448bebf12bd522d720fd37c0bce:0
- fb34580a7945733235762b4ffb5113ef453c5448bebf12bd522d720fd37c0bce:1
value 1204631
address 1DjCs5wUgLeAZXo3XdY14Qjn8ccZ7EVDi6
value 620000
address 3MiZH38iBKUEXkdFbsZKmDaiUh5yovzurn